London: George Newnes Ltd, 1908. Illustrated monthly magazine, six editions in one bound volume.Original publisher s blue cloth boards with black and gold titles front board with the famous Strand street scene. Contents include The Reminiscences of Mr. Sherlock Homes by Conan Doyle, three stories: The Singular Experience of Mr John Scott Eccles , The Tiger of San Pedro and The Adventure of the Bruce-Partington Plans . plus The Silver Mirror also by Doyle all illustrated by Arthur Twiddle, Five parts of My African Journey by Winston Churchill.Plus many pieces and stories by other writers such as E Nesbit, Richard Marsh and W W Jacobs.Also many illustrations by contemporary illustrators.The book is slightly rubbed to corners, edges and spine ends, spine is ligtly faded. Overall a very good copy, externally very sound, quite clean with bright gilt.Cloth not much worn at all. Inside hinges very sound with endpapers intact, making for a sound and solid binding, some light spotting to the endpapers,otherwise the pages are all quite clean and in good order throughout..
